Overview

TempoDB provides an infrastructure-as-a-service time series database for sensors and measurement data. The service stores billions of measurement data points from millions of Internet-connected sensors. It serves customers across energy, manufacturing, infrastructure, healthcare and the Internet of Things, including Fluke, NinjaBlocks, WattVision and sMeasure. Founded in late 2011 by Andrew Cronk, Justin DeLay and Mike Yagley, the company builds developer-facing tools and backend infrastructure for time-series data. TempoDB plans to use new funding to hire technical sales staff and software engineers to continue building its service. The company also intends to increase its global reach.
